Summary/Abstract: Through its educational function, the Ethnographic and the Historical Museum at the beginning of the 2 1 st century are called to support the process of constructing a new spirituality based on tolerance in the perception of the otherness in its historical, confessional, social and cultural forms. In this regard, the intercultural perspective in the educational activities of the ethnographic and historical museum is a shared view, based on mutual knowledge, dialogue and interaction between cultures while preserving the identity of each of them. The role of these museums as part of the “national narrative” is also very important, but in the context of Bulgaria’s European orientation.
